Datasheet of This amplifier uses a pair of complementary transistors at the output and can provide 1 W of audio at a load of 3-ohm. Higher impedance speakers can be used. The circuit is from an English publication from 1986 and TR1 can be a | BC548. The supply can be done with voltages from 9 to 18 V. The trimpot adjusts the resting current, which must be in the order of 20 mA.
